To provide a method for producing Au-Ag-Cu recycle sludge having a value as valuables from cyanide washing water derived from Au-Ag-Cu plating by the existing device and a simple operation in a plating factory.
An area in which a plurality of plating lines are arranged in parallel is provided, and in the same area or adjacently to the same area, an Au-Ag-Cu recycle sludge formation line and an Ni recycle sludge formation line are provided. In the former line, in the final stage of a process where cyanide washing water containing Au, Ag and Cu is subjected to cyanide decomposition treatment by the charge of sodium hydroxide, sulfuric acid and sodium hypochlorite, by pouring activated carbon, Au, Ag and Cu are adsorbed thereon, and, in a pH regulation process, together with the charge of sodium hydroxide, Ni, Cu-concentrated sludge obtained in the latter line is added as a flocculant to improve dewaterability, and a polymer flocculant is added to dewater the sludge sunk in a settling tank.
